The Role
• Support pupils with a range of SEN needs, including ASD, ADHD, SEMH, and speech and language difficulties
• Assist with the delivery of tailored learning plans and behaviour strategies
• Provide 1:1 or small group support within a mainstream classroom setting
• Work alongside class teachers and the SENCO to ensure pupil progress and wellbeing
• Help maintain a positive, inclusive, and safe learning environment
About You
• Calm, caring, and confident in building relationships with students
• Previous experience with SEN or in a support role is highly desirable
• A background in education, psychology, youth work, or care is an advantage
• Strong communication skills and a patient, proactive approach
• Committed to safeguarding and supporting vulnerable learners
• Willingness to complete an enhanced DBS and full vetting checks

All pay rates quoted will be inclusive of 12.07% statutory holiday pay. This advert is for a temporary position. In some cases, the option to make this role permanent may become available at a later date.
Teaching Personnel is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children. We undertake safeguarding checks on all workers in accordance with DfE statutory guidance ‘Keeping Children Safe in Education’ this may also include an online search as part of our due diligence on shortlisted applicants.
We offer all our registered candidates FREE child protection and prevent duty training. All candidates must undertake or have undertaken a valid enhanced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) check. Full assistance provided.
